Charvins Aeroscaphe

Charvins ambitious design for the Societe Francaises des Aeroscaphes has propellors at each end as well as rotors on the side for steering. Date: 1864

This image showcases the forward-thinking design of Charvin's Aeroscaphe, an ambitious project conceived by French inventor Charles Charvin for the Société Française des Aeroscaphes in 1864. The Aeroscaphe was envisioned as a new mode of transportation that would harness the power of air to traverse vast distances. Charvin's innovative design incorporated propellers at both ends of the vehicle, which were intended to drive the Aeroscaphe through the air. However, the true ingenuity of the Aeroscaphe lies in its side-mounted rotors, which served a dual purpose. Not only did they provide additional lift, but they also enabled the Aeroscaphe to maneuver and steer with remarkable precision. The Aeroscaphe represented a significant departure from traditional modes of transportation, as it sought to take advantage of the untapped potential of air travel. Although the technology of the time was not yet advanced enough to bring this vision to reality, Charvin's design served as a harbinger of things to come.
